Transaction 5c430999989ca2b35bfc0a5f88b167136c6e7a472636e8b5672de877b06491cb

2 Input
2 Outputs
  • 5c430999989ca2b35bfc0a5f88b167136c6e7a472636e8b5672de877b06491cb:0
  • value  999528
    address  37wt5htiwyiJ14521BwtLbGcs8LtoGdUDb
  • 5c430999989ca2b35bfc0a5f88b167136c6e7a472636e8b5672de877b06491cb:1
  • value  22436
    address  386uWpBvUDEzSRoe88ZzehzgjmRTiWyT3v